  6. N

    major major major major chassis repair (major) :)

    Contrary to common belief overhead welding is not difficult. The main secret is to keep a short arc. Vertical welding is more of a challenge than overhead.

  19. N

    drop plates for towbars

    I made a drop plate for my pick up from 1/2 inch x 6 inch flat bar. Strong enough without reinforcing. Get your local steel suppliers to cut the length you need. Drill your own holes or get them to do it. My suppliers had an offcut the right length £2.
